B2B Content Marketing

B2B content is the process of creating, disseminating, and engaging valuable content in order to draw, engage and create leads and clients. It can be in the form of blog posts, infographics, videos or even webinars.

It's true that B2B content has to be more professional However, it can have some personality. GEICO, for example, makes use of a gecko in order to promote the company.

Know Your Audience

B2B content marketing is a potent method to increase traffic, build brand awareness and generate leads for your company. It requires a clear understanding of your audience and a strategy that's well-defined, and a commitment towards measuring and optimizing results.

Understanding your audience is the first step in any successful content marketing campaign. Understanding their motivations, goals, and Business To Business Content Marketing challenges is important. It's also important to understand where they are in the buyer's journey. This will help you determine what kinds of content you should create and how to promote it.

You can conduct market research or interviews to learn more about your audience. This will help you create specific personas of your ideal customers and give you a greater understanding of them. This will help you to focus your efforts on content creation and increase the effectiveness of your marketing campaigns.

Online analytics tools are a great method to determine who your target audience is. This will give you numerous details about your audience including their demographics, locations and interests. You can use this data to fine-tune your marketing campaigns and ensure that you're spending your money wisely.

You can also utilize the tools you have to find out more about your competitors' audiences. This will help you identify which audiences are being served by your competitors and which ones are being left out. It will also inform you the types of audiences that are most interested in your competitors' products or services, allowing you to focus your own content efforts on the groups that are most interested.

B2B content is typically viewed as serious and informative. Although B2B viewers tend to be more focused on the technical aspects of a product this doesn't mean they don't enjoy humorous storytelling or a lighthearted approach to humor. A bit of humor can help build trust and encourage your audience to buy. Make sure your content is relevant and consistent with your brand.

Know the buyer's journey

The buyer's path is the journey a potential enterprise customer takes from becoming aware of their problem to making a purchasing decision, and finally becoming a brand ambassador. The most effective B2B marketing strategies are those that recognize the unique pains of their target audience and develop content to meet their needs at every step of the journey.

In the awareness phase, your prospective customers begin to recognize that they have problems and they desire to know more about it. Your content should inform them on the specific challenges that they face, and also making your company appear as an expert in solving these problems. Blog posts, infographics, and short videos can all be used to establish your brand as a thought-leader.

When your prospects are at the consideration stage of their journey, they are evaluating different solutions to solve their problems. They are looking at the advantages and features of each option to determine which is the best fit for their company. At this stage your content should be focused on highlighting the weaknesses of your competitors, and highlighting your strengths in comparison to them.

When your customers are close to making a choice, it's time to nurture them toward conversion. This is where data analysis can be your most valuable asset. You can utilize tools such as Trendemon to identify the types of content your audiences are most receptive to and provide suggested content, CTAs and personalized offers that ensure you're meeting their needs at every step.

When your prospects are ready to convert and you want to convince them that your solution will be the best choice for their business. A well-thought out case study that contains statistics and evidence to show how your product or services have helped a similar company can be a significant factor in the choice. Webinars are a great way to show off your products and services live.

Optimize Your Content to be Optimised for Search Engines

Content marketing is a strategy that lasts for a long time, and you'll need to invest the time to see results. However, the cumulative effect of your B2B content will bring in new customers and leads for years to be. This is why it's crucial to know your target audience, pay attention to quality, and remain patient while you wait for ROI.

Once you've identified your target audience and goals for business, it's time to start creating ideas for content. Start by conducting market research and analyzing websites of competitors to determine what kind of content is currently doing well. It's a good idea to conduct an audit of content to find pages that aren't performing well and areas that could be improved.

You can utilize B2B Content Marketing to increase visitors to your website and to attract qualified leads regardless of whether your business sells products or services. This will help build brand recognition and establish you as an industry leader. These lead-generation techniques can be used to turn visitors to paying customers.

Utilize unique and engaging content to make yourself stand out. Infographics, videos, podcasts webinars, ebooks that are downloadable and available for download are examples of content that is engaging. You can even create evergreen content that is a blog post that is relevant and well-ranked over time. This can be useful for bringing in leads and traffic, since it will continue to rank high in search results.

The most effective B2B content is both entertaining and informative. Humor is a great way of grabbing the attention of your readers. So don't hesitate to incorporate it into your content. Keep it relevant and in line with your brand. The GEICO's iconic GEICO gecko is a great example of how humor can be effectively integrated into a campaign for business-to-business.

Once you've created an outline, determine which resources will be needed to create the content and how it will fit into your budget and timeframe. It's also important to establish goals that are in line with your goals in terms of content marketing. You can monitor the performance of your blogs and infographics with tools like Google Analytics or Semrush. This will give you a clear picture of the effectiveness of your content and how it's performing compared to your competition.

Make Your Website a Salesperson

B2B content marketing involves businesses creating and distributing content with the purpose of attracting visitors, generating leads and ultimately earning revenue. B2B marketers usually are looking to boost their brand awareness, their site's traffic, and also generate more leads. They can accomplish all of these things by creating helpful and relevant content on their websites. A documented and clear strategy is crucial for B2B marketing. This will ensure that each piece of content is aligned with the company's business goals. It also helps to keep them on track throughout the production process and ensures that they're publishing content at the right time regularly. In the case of a crisis like the recent coronavirus pandemic A well-documented strategy has helped B2B content marketers quickly and effortlessly shift their focus to meet the demands of customers. demand.

To create a content marketing strategy for business to business content Marketing-tobusiness as efficient as it can be, you need to know how your customers interact with your website and the information they are looking for. Business owners are stressed and don't want to read long blog posts that aren't relevant. If they are unable to comprehend the purpose of your content to accomplish within the first paragraph, they will end the reading. This issue can be solved by providing helpful and informative web content marketing trends that clearly identifies your product or service offerings. This can be accomplished by creating a detailed product page, a blog post describing the features and benefits of your product or service, or by adding interactive content to your site, such as calculators and quizzes.

Include testimonials and case studies of other customers to make your site a salesperson. This is a great way to gain the confidence of potential buyers and make them feel more comfortable about purchasing. B2B content can be used to promote the expertise of your company and its thought-leadership in the industry through sharing white papers, articles and infographics.
